A Milwaukee radio host who urged McCain to step up his attacks against Obama at a recent rally is now getting hate mail, and apparently, what sparked the controversy is James T. Harris’s color.

One of the messages Harris received read “Hey Sambo. Maybe Master McCain will let you shine his shoes since you did such a good job licking his boots boy.”

The radio host says he’s heard from African Americans across the country calling him an Uncle Tom and sellout.

“Most of the stuff I got in the e-mail was like, ‘How can a black man stand up and say that,’ Harris said. “Well, you know what? I happen to be an American of African descent, but I am a conservative.”

Harris says he has no regrets. He says it just so happens that in this racially charged election “the people who look like me happen to be on the other side of the aisle.”
